Rangitaiki Drainage Rates
Ratepayers of the Rangitaiki Drainage District met in the Awakeri Hall on Thursday to discuss the effect of the anticipated increase in drainage rates. A report of the meeting will appear later.
Visitors From Te Aroha Dr. W. R. Lawrence, of Te Aroha, accompanied by four members of the Te Aroha St. John Ambulance Brigade, motored to Whakatane on Saturday afternoon. In the evening Dr. Lawrence showed a number of silent motion picture films illustrating first aid work to a large audience in the St. John Ambulance Hall. The visitors returned to Te Aroha after the meeting.
